This resource is the result of a two year research project looking at working conditions in the strip and lap dancing industry, based at the University of Leeds from 2010-2012 by Dr Teela Sanders, Dr Kate Hardy and Rosie Campbell. The full findings can be found here.

This information is written for dancers and mainly by dancers as consulting with women who work in the industry has been at the heart of the research. We have also spent a lot of time working with Local Authority Licensing Committees to get dancer welfare and working conditions on the agenda in terms of the licensing process.

The safety information was written in partnership with the Suzy Lamplugh Trust, whilst we wrote the tax awareness information in association with HM Revenue & Customs.
